The IELTS Exam Certificate: A Comprehensive Overview
The International English Language Testing System (IELTS) is among the most commonly recognized and trusted English language efficiency tests in the world. For anyone aiming to study, work, or migrate to English-speaking countries, making an IELTS exam certificate is often an essential action in their journey. As the gold requirement for assessing English language abilities, the IELTS certificate validates an individual’s capability to communicate efficiently in English throughout four vital abilities: listening, reading, composing, and speaking.

What is the IELTS Exam?
The IELTS is an English language efficiency test collectively established and administered by the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ge English Language Assessment. With millions of test-takers annually, it is used by institutions, employers, and governments worldwide to determine English language abilities required for success in research study, work, and migration.
The test is available in two variations:
IELTS Academic: Suitable for individuals applying to universities or other academic organizations where English is the medium of direction.IELTS General Training: Best fit for those looking for work chances, training, or migration to English-speaking countries.
Both test formats examine the 4 core language skills, but they vary in terms of the jobs and questions presented in the reading and writing sections.
Structure of the IELTS Exam
The IELTS is created to test thorough language abilities throughout 4 modules:
Listening (30 minutes): Test-takers listen to 4 recordings and respond to concerns. These recordings mimic real-life scenarios such as conversations, lectures, and discussions.Checking out (60 minutes): Includes 40 concerns assessing comprehension skills. For Academic IELTS, texts are drawn from academic journals or research study. For General Training IELTS, the content is focused on everyday products such as papers, ads, or guideline guides.Composing (60 minutes): In the Academic variation, test-takers write an essay and describe visual data (a chart, chart, or diagram).In the General variation, test-takers compose a letter (e.g., official or informal) and an essay.Speaking (11-14 minutes): An in person interview with an examiner. This module is divided into 3 parts:Introduction and interviewSpeaking on a given topic (2 minutes)Discussion based on the topic provided in part 2
The IELTS score ranges from 0 to 9, with a “band score” assigned for each module. The last score is approximately these 4 bands.
